Matrix Metalloproteinases (MMPs)

Matrix Metalloproteinases are enzymes that, control break down of proteins in the dermis. This includes collagenase that is responsible for breaking down the different types of collagen and elastin. For example, collagenase-1, or MMP-1, acts on collagens I, II, III, VII and X. MMPs are critical for the continual remodelling of connective tissue and wound healing.  As we age our production of collagen decreases but the activity of MMPs do not.

Advanced Glycation End-products (AGEs)

Collagen and elastin proteins are highly susceptible to an internal chemical reaction within the body called glycation. This reaction takes place between free amino groups in proteins and a sugar such as glucose and results in the formation of Advanced Glycation End-products that cause hardening of collagen and the loss of elasticity. When AGEs form in the skin, they activate a receptor site on the cell known as (R-AGE) that signals cellular processes related to inflammation and subsequent disease.   Keeping blood sugars down by diet and exercise can help control glycation.

 Skin

Ingredients such as cholesterol, ceramides, linoleic acid, lauric acid, palmitic acid, and stearic acid are all found in the skins barrier and will help repair and reduce inflammation.  Hyaluronic acid, aloe vera and zinc sulphate will also help with inflammation. By keeping the barrier healthy it will be less susceptible to irritation and redness. Antioxidants such as niacinamide (B3) Glucosamine, Glycine, Omega 6, Peptides, L-ascorbic acid (Vit C), are our skins best defence against the free radicals that cause ROS (Reactive Oxygen Species).  Free radicals cause DNA damage as well as oxidation, glycation, and lysosomal damage.  The skins PH should be between 4-5.5 for good barrier protection. When skin is at right PH it can absorb antioxidants better as the acid mantle is balanced.  Washing with water too hot or cold can affect it, over exfoliating, harsh foaming cleansers (with ingredients like sodium laurel sulfate) can also affect it. Chemical exfoliants that have AHA or BHA can remove dead skin evenly and more gently.  This can also help skin in receiving the ingredients better.
